Ace Utilities

Ace Utilities is a set of system-maintenance and optimization utilities for enhancing Windows performance. Tools include Unneeded File Remover, for regaining valuable disk space; Registry Cleaner, for preventing application crashes; Startup Organizer, for preventing spy applications from running behind your back; History Eraser, for ensuring your privacy; Duplicate File Finder, for finding and removing duplicate files; Dead Shortcut Fixer, for fixing and removing shortcut and Start menu errors; Uninstaller Plus, for uninstalling applications correctly; Tweak Plus, for customizing hidden Windows settings; Disk Analysis, for analyzing your hard disk; Secure Delete, for deleting files permanently; and Cookie and Plug-in managers, for erasing the history of more than 100 applications.Your computer will boot faster and run applications more smoothly.

TreeSize Professional

TreeSize Professional is a powerful and flexible hard-disk-space manager for Windows 98, Me, NT, 2000, XP, and 2003. Find out which folders are the largest and recover megabytes from them. Choose several folders or drives and TreeSize Professional shows you their size; the allocated and wasted space in them; the number of files as well as 3D, bar, and pie charts in them; the last access date; the file owner; and the NTFS compression rate. It also lets you search for old, big, and temporary files.

The application has an intuitive Explorer-like user interface, and it's fast and multithreaded. You can print detailed reports or export the collected data to Excel and to an HTML, XML, or ASCII file. TreeSize Professional can be started from the context menu of every folder or drive.
